Every result is backed by rigorous quality management, internationally recognised proficiency testing, and fully validated analytical methods.
| Programme | Description |
|---|---|
| ERNDIM | European Research Network for evaluation and improvement of screening, diagnosis and treatment of Inherited Disorders of Metabolism |
| RCPAQAP | Royal College of Pathologists of Australasia Quality Assurance Programs |
| DEQAS | Vitamin D External Quality Assessment Scheme — global reference programme for vitamin D assay accuracy |
| NSQAP | Newborn Screening Quality Assurance Program |
| QUARTZ | Forensic Blood Toxicology Scheme |

Our DBS platform significantly reduces the environmental footprint of diagnostic testing. Dried blood spots require micro-volumes of blood, eliminating the need for venipuncture consumables, cold-chain logistics, and refrigerated transport. Samples ship at room temperature in standard envelopes, reducing carbon emissions associated with courier and cold-storage networks.
